We're so pleased to announce that FALLSTATE have stepped into the void as our friends Coridian have been unable to make any reschedule dates work with their busy upcoming schedule!

Take one part high-energy pop punk, one part head-bangin' hardcore, season liberally with catchy, compelling vocals, a dash of party, and a love of cut-off band shirts and beer - that's the recipe for FALLSTATE, a band of young up-and-comers hailing from Auckland, New Zealand.

Formed in 2016, the band has quickly drawn attention thanks to their high-octane, fiery brand of pop-punk and their reputation for explosive live shows, with their music being described as "f*****g relentless" (Channel1) and "a momentous cacophony of harmonics and noise that gloriously spills its guts out without pretentiousness" (Muzic.net.nz).

No strangers to hard work, the band has toured extensively throughout New Zealand and Australia, playing alongside names such as Flirting With Disaster, Coridian, MISHAP, Purity, Silence The City, Dead Favours, and False Start. They have recently released their sophomore EP 'Disorder and Symmetry' featuring the singles 'Who the F*ck is Cameron Brookes’ and ‘Permanent Disaster’ which was mixed with love by NZ punk legend Chazz Rabble.

SWERVE CITY are celebrating their debut release, a cover of Big Data’s ‘Dangerous’ - A song about privacy in the digital age. SWERVE CITY’s interpretation provides a slamming hard rock spin, while keeping the dark message of the original intact.

SWERVE CITY is a band that seems drawn together by fate.

Adam Forsdyke (Drums) hopped into an Uber one night, driven by the unsuspecting Kevin Ashby (Lead Guitars, Vocals). Around the same time, Shannon Coloumb (Bass) and JP Carroll (Guitar, lead vocals) were toying with the idea of creating something new, to accompany the pair’s respective solo projects (Imposter Syndrome, Arrays).

JP and Kevin shared the stage when their former bands (Armed In Advance, Fire At Will) had played shows together several years prior. At Swerve City’s first band meeting it was discovered that, unbeknown to them both, Shannon’s parents had purchased Adam’s grandparents’ house. The scene was set.

The sound is one of blistering and melodic leads, expressive and composed bass lines, jack-hammer drum arrangements, thunderous guitar riffs, and emotive vocal melodies and lyrics that tackle everything from fear of the future to ancient philosophy.

STATES are debuting their new singer, returning to the stage for the first time since lockdown with their Post-Nu-Core Sound.
